-crimson::RunEvery::~RunEvery() {
- join();
-}
-
-
-void crimson::RunEvery::join() {
- {
- Guard l(mtx);
- if (finishing) return;
- finishing = true;
- cv.notify_all();
- }
- thd.join();
-}
-
-
-void crimson::RunEvery::run() {
- Lock l(mtx);
- while(!finishing) {
- TimePoint until = chrono::steady_clock::now() + wait_period;
- while (!finishing && chrono::steady_clock::now() < until) {
- cv.wait_until(l, until);
- }
- if (!finishing) {
- body();
- }
- }
-}
